International Women’s Day (IWD) 🌍💜

Overview

  • Date: 08 march (every year)
  • Purpose: To celebrate the social, economic, cultural, and political achievements of women and to raise awareness about gender equality, women’s rights, and empowerment.

Significance

  • Highlights progress made toward gender equality while acknowledging the work still needed.
  • Recognizes women’s contributions in all areas of life, from politics and science to art, education, and business.
  • Serves as a global call to action for advancing gender equity.

Activities

  • Public events, marches, and rallies advocating women’s rights.
  • Seminars, workshops, and discussions on gender equality.
  • Social media campaigns and online awareness programs using hashtags like #IWD2026.
  • Corporate and community initiatives promoting women’s leadership and empowerment.

Why It’s Special

  • International Women’s Day is one of the few global observances that combines celebration, education, and activism.
  • It brings together governments, organizations, and communities worldwide to focus on achieving a more equitable and inclusive society.
